Saturday's horse racing thread
Doncaster 12.25 Jordans Cross 2/1
Cheltenham 12.40 The Jukebox Kid 7/4 NEXT BEST
Cheltenham 1.50 Jagwar 7/2
Doncaster 2.05 Joyeux Machin 15/2 each way
Lingfield 2.32 A Perfect Day 11/4
Cheltenham 3.00 Conman John 7/4 NAP
Cheltenham 3.35 Jubilee Alpha 15/8
I have been waiting to see JORDANS CROSS out again. He impressed running on strongly to peg back Spadestep at Aintree on chase debut and then looked like he was going to follow up at Cheltenham before coming down at the last. He has more to come especially over this trip and is a horse I want to keep on side.
No surprise to see THE JUKEBOX KID at the top of the betting. He looks a really promising young staying chaser and was much the best first time over fences at Carlisle last month. He has more to come up beyond 3 miles here and I expect him to follow up with the yard and jockey both in great form. There is quite a bit of pace on so it will be interesting to see if they go forward with him or tuck in but either way I think he'll be tough to beat.
The switch to fences brought out the best in JAGWAR last season. He won 4 from 5 and looked hugely progressive. It was a shame he missed the November meeting but arrives here fresh as a result and should pick up where he left off. This is competitive but he is a horse with huge potential and I think he could prove a cut above and I expect the 7/2 to get even shorter come post time.
I'm keen to take a chance on the top-weight here JOYEUX MACHIN. He has been given a couple of spins over hurdles to get fit and now back over fences he looks handicapped to have a big say in the finish. Harry Atkins is good value for his 7lb claim and he appeals as being overpriced in an open race. I know the yard have Prince Zaltar in the race too but I've seen them do that before and the bigger price of the pair goes and wins.
I'm expecting A PERFECT DAY to prove tough to beat here. He bolted up on hurdles debut at Wincanton and then ran well on reappearance to finish third at Chepstow. That form has already been well advertised with the runner-up Analiese beating another improver in Hard Dealt at Uttoxeter. He has more to come up to nearly 3 miles here and is good value to come out on top.
I'm pleasantly surprised to see CONMAN JOHN as big as 7/4 here. He is unbeaten over hurdles having won narrowly at Kelso on debut over timber before winning impressively at this track back in October. The runner-up Great Fleet and the fifth Kasino Des Mottes have both won since so the form is working out. He has more to come especially over this trip and I can see him landing the hat-trick here.
I can't help but feel Cobden should have won on JUBILEE ALPHA at Wincanton. He was just over confident if anything and gave her too much to do. She made a bad error when being rushed to close 2 out and just couldn't recover in time. She will come on bundles and looks a great bet to reverse form with Sweet Caryline and come out on top now. She won here on final start last season so the track suits and she is a mare who is still armed with a great deal of potential.
Saturday's horse racing thread ๐งต
Newbury 11.55 La Conquiere 13/8 NAP
Newbury 12.30 Booster Bob 5/1 each way
Newcastle 2.00 Constitution Hill 13/8 NEXT BEST
Fairyhouse 2.25 Skylight Hustle 9/4
Newcastle 2.35 Brace For Landing 13/8
Wolverhampton 7.00 Baloo's Blues 4/1
With Kingston Queen out this looks a great chance for LA CONQUIERE to follow up that Uttoxeter win and make it a perfect 2-2 over hurdles. She came with a strong late run to get up and the second has already won easily since to boost that form. She is improving all the time and is a mare worth keeping on side.
I have always been a fan of BOOSTER BOB and he did well last season with his attentions turned to chasing winning twice. The way he stayed on to win at this track on final start was really taking and upped in trip on return he could be capable of further improvement now. Both Leader In The Park and Bhaloo should go forward and an honest gallop will definitely help him.
The way CONSTITUTION HILL won this race 3 years ago was mightily impressive. A lot of water has gone under the bridge since but he looked good winning fresh at Kempton last season with Lossiemouth trailing so now might be the time to catch him. The yard are obviously bullish and off the front they might always be struggling to keep tabs on him.
Gordon Elliott usually targets this with a good one having won it with the likes of Conflated and Firefox in recent years. SKYLIGHT HUSTLE ran well bumping into one on debut over hurdles at Gowran and is expected to improve plenty from that initial experience. Dysart Dolomite is favourite following that bumper win at Ayr but I feel the selection is better value.
I'd be confident BRACE FOR LANDING is a fair bit better than he showed at Stratford. That run wasn't without promise finishing third but he was beaten quite a long way. He should be fitter now and also this ground will suit him better having come over from France. The yard are still in great form and now handicapping he looks a major player.
I thought there was a lot of promise in that run from BALOO'S BLUES at Salisbury when last seen back in the summer. He was beaten a couple of lengths and given he was slowly away I think you can mark that up. He has a good draw and back on the AW with improvement expected he looks the one to beat in this under Billy the kid.
